Get personalized root-cause care with Empower Functional Health.Learn more at empowerfunctionalhealth.com_____Dr. Judi Keller is a veterinarian who spent roughly two decades practicing conventional veterinary medicine before shifting toward a more holistic approach. After becoming increasingly uncomfortable with how heavily veterinary care could rely on pharmaceuticals and symptom management, she pursued additional training in acupuncture, herbal medicine, nutrition, and integrative care. Her work has focused on helping dogs and cats build better health through species-appropriate nutrition, reducing unnecessary exposures, and looking more carefully at the individual animal rather than automatically following a one-size-fits-all protocol.In this conversation, we question some of the most routine decisions pet owners are asked to make and why many of us rarely stop to examine them. We discuss what may be hiding behind familiar pet-food labels, how veterinary recommendations have changed over time, and how to think more critically about nutrition, medications, vaccines, parasite prevention, testing, and other aspects of everyday pet care.
